Some words have more than one meaning. Read each sentence. Think about the meaning of the word in dark type.
| show verb | Let me show you my new guitar. |
| show noun | I am going to play it in the show tonight. |
| right adverb | I need to practice to play the songs right. |
| right adjective | I strum the strings with my right hand. |
| close adverb | I keep the music book close to me while I play. |
| close verb | Close it now and see if I can play the song. |
| watch verb | Many people will come to watch us perform. |
| watch noun | I have to check my watch so I won’t be late. |
| kind adverb | I wonder what kind of music people will like. |
| kind adjective | I hope the audience will be kind and won’t shout “Boo!” |
